I'm heading home Monday morning! This will be a temporary stop. I will return to Oklahoma around the 1st of June and I will be staying for about a month. I'm excited to shower, sleep in my own bed and most importantly, change my clothes! Allow me to explain. Lately, when these disasters strike, I tend to throw whatever is cleanest into a bag and take off. This time, I ended up with 3 socks, 4 tees, 1 pj bottom and 1 pair of sneakers. No work boots, no jeans, no scrubs, no sweats, no coats, no undies, no volunteer medical vest, not even a hairbrush. I've been in the thick of it right along with the amazing survivors of Moore, OK.....without underwear on.

I used to keep a HUGE bag in my trunk full of everything I would need to stay anywhere, at anytime, including tent, folding chairs, cot, clothing, soaps and anything anyone would need to live homeless and electrical free for 3-4 weeks, water and MREs included. I told you it was a huge bag! So what happened this time? Sometime after I helped Search and Rescue with the Joplin tornado (2011) I removed it to wash everything and never put it back together. This is priority when I get home, right after a shower and a good dose of Star Trek!
Bang. Head. On. Giant. Wall.

Anyway, I will have a lot of photos, stories and video to share, including 2 very important messages: don't wait until disaster strikes to volunteer and be prepared with essentials at all times for wild fires, hurricanes, tornadoes, blizzards and everything else Mother Nature throws at us. I will give you a general list to keep in a backpack. You can keep it in your car or within close reach at all times.
